Arachova Town Church Of Agios Georgios
The Byzantine church of Agios Georgios is built on top of a hill overlooking the town. Many stairs lead to this church, which is dedicated to the protector saint of Arachova.

Arachova Town Church Of Agios Ioannis
A small church with traditional style, Agios Ioannis has many interesting frescoes inside. The architecture is different than normal churches in the area.

Arachova Town Ski Centres
The ski centres of Parnassos are the most popular close to Athens and get very busy in winter. There visitors can practise skiing, snowboarding and many other winter sports. The three ski centres are located in a distance of 10 to 30 km from Arachova.

Arachova Town Parnassos National Park
The National Park of Mount Parnassos was created in 1938 and covers an area of 36 million sq.m. It is a nice area for trekking and birdwatching, found close to Arachova and Delphi.

:: Corycian Cave
Located at a distance of 10 km from Arachova, the Corycian Cave, also known as Sarantavli, is plenty of stalactites and stalagmites. According to ancient geographer Pausanias, it was used as a temple devoted to the worshipping of the god Pan and the Nymphs.
